51 rear end choices

have lined up a 350 roller motor from a escalade, and putting a 700r4 behind it. can i use a rear end from a camaro or chevelle instead of a s10 so it is heaver duty. or what do you recommend as a alternative.

Re: 51 rear end choices

8.5" 10 bolt from a leaf spring Camaro or Nova is the right width and parts, gears and differntials abound. CPP sells a weld on spring perch and shock bracket kit.

Re: 51 rear end choices

1995 - 1999 Ford Explorer 8.8 rear end.

Do a quick search here on the forum.

+ Cheaper (Picked mine up for less than $120 including a sway bar from a Pick and Pull)
+ Strong (8.8 ring gear in them with 31 spines)
+ Posi (many of them came with Trac Loc)
+ Disc brakes

I am putting a 1997 one in my '49 right now.
